Default 93 Camry A/C problem

The air flow for my heat and Ac only comes out of the defrost and side vents.No airflow out the middle vents.Is there an actuator that controls the direction of the airflow?Where is it located? Any help would be greatly appreciated!

An air duct comes out of the blower motor housing then splits off 3 ways to the front and side vents. There are center vent and side vent dampeners have servomotors to open and close the dampener doors. These center vent motor appears to have failed.

Access to the motor is under the dash. Here suggest you get some kind of service manual, search for Youtube videos, etc. You can then test the center dampener motor by applying 12v and if necessary replace it.
